Character, Paragraph, Tabs and Text block format: everything to do with the text inside the shape.This has the same functionality as the “Format shape” window, only through fields in the Shapesheet, Line Format and Fill Format: line and fill presence, colors, thickness and rounding.Geometry: the lines that make up the shape, which can be changes programmatically.User-defined cells: list of values created by the developer that have special functions (we’ll soon be using this).Shape transform: the dimensions and location of the shape.Note that the Shapesheet has many different sections, covering areas such as: This will bring up the Shapesheet for the selected shape:įor basic smart shapes, the Shapesheet is where most of your work will take place. In this short tutorial, I’ll show how to use the shape sheet to add an option to a shape that enables a user to change its border thickness by selecting a thickness from a preset list of options.įirst off, we’ll add a standard rectangle to the drawing area. In general, you’ll want to make your shapes configurable to avoid adding many copies of your shape to a stencil with only small variations. You may have a preset selection of colors, or you may want parts of the shape to appear and disappear when the user selects an option. When you’re developing your own smart shapes for Microsoft Visio, you’ll often want to give the end user of your shape the ability to change some options.
